Isaiah

38

1In those days was Hezekiah sick unto death. And Isaiah the prophet the son of Amoz came unto him, and said unto him, Thus saith the LORD, Set thine house in order: for thou shalt die, and not live.
1U ono se vrijeme Ezekija razbolje nasmrt. Prorok Izaija, sin Amosov, dođe mu i reče: "Ovako veli Jahve: 'Uredi kuću svoju, jer ćeš umrijeti, nećeš ozdraviti.'"
2Then Hezekiah turned his face toward the wall, and prayed unto the LORD,
2Ezekija se okrenu zidu i ovako se pomoli Jahvi:
3And said, Remember now, O LORD, I beseech thee, how I have walked before thee in truth and with a perfect heart, and have done that which is good in thy sight. And Hezekiah wept sore.
3"Ah, Jahve, sjeti se da sam pred tobom hodio vjerno i poštena srca i učinio što je dobro u tvojim očima." I Ezekija briznu u gorak plač.
4Then came the word of the LORD to Isaiah, saying,
4Tada dođe riječ Jahvina Izaiji:
5Go, and say to Hezekiah, Thus saith the LORD, the God of David thy father, I have heard thy prayer, I have seen thy tears: behold, I will add unto thy days fifteen years.
5"Idi i reci Ezekiji: Ovako kaže Jahve, Bog oca tvoga Davida: 'Uslišao sam tvoju molitvu, vidio tvoje suze. Izliječit ću te; za tri dana uzići ćeš u Dom Jahvin. Dodat ću tvome vijeku petnaest godina.
6And I will deliver thee and this city out of the hand of the king of Assyria: and I will defend this city.
6Izbavit ću tebe i ovaj grad iz ruku asirskoga kralja. Jest, zakrilit ću ovaj grad!'"
7And this shall be a sign unto thee from the LORD, that the LORD will do this thing that he hath spoken;
7Izaija odgovori: "Evo ti znaka od Jahve da će učiniti što je rekao:
8Behold, I will bring again the shadow of the degrees, which is gone down in the sun dial of Ahaz, ten degrees backward. So the sun returned ten degrees, by which degrees it was gone down.
8sjenu koja je sišla po stupnjevima Ahazova sunčanika vratit ću za deset stupnjeva natrag." I vrati se sunce deset stupnjeva natrag po stupnjevima po kojima bijaše već sišlo.
9The writing of Hezekiah king of Judah, when he had been sick, and was recovered of his sickness:
9Pjesan Ezekije, kralja judejskoga, kada se razbolio pa ozdravio od svoje bolesti:
10I said in the cutting off of my days, I shall go to the gates of the grave: I am deprived of the residue of my years.
10"Govorio sam: U podne dana svojih ja moram otići. Na vratima Podzemlja mjesto mi je dano za ostatak mojih ljeta.
11I said, I shall not see the LORD, even the LORD, in the land of the living: I shall behold man no more with the inhabitants of the world.
11Govorio sam: Vidjet više neću Jahve na zemlji živih, vidjet više neću nikoga od stanovnika ovog svijeta.
12Mine age is departed, and is removed from me as a shepherd's tent: I have cut off like a weaver my life: he will cut me off with pining sickness: from day even to night wilt thou make an end of me.
12Stan je moj razvrgnut, bačen daleko, kao šator pastirski; poput tkalca moj si život namotao da bi me otkinuo od osnove. Od jutra do noći skončat ćeš me,
13I reckoned till morning, that, as a lion, so will he break all my bones: from day even to night wilt thou make an end of me.
13vičem sve do jutra; kao što lav mrska kosti moje, od jutra do noći skončat ćeš me.
14Like a crane or a swallow, so did I chatter: I did mourn as a dove: mine eyes fail with looking upward: O LORD, I am oppressed; undertake for me.
14Poput laste ja pijučem, zapomažem kao golubica, uzgor mi se okreću oči, zauzmi se, jamči za me.
15What shall I say? he hath both spoken unto me, and himself hath done it: I shall go softly all my years in the bitterness of my soul.
15Kako ću mu govoriti i što ću mu reći? TÓa on je koji djeluje. Slavit ću te sva ljeta svoja, premda s gorčinom u duši.
16O LORD, by these things men live, and in all these things is the life of my spirit: so wilt thou recover me, and make me to live.
16Gospodine, za tebe živjet će srce moje i živjet će moj duh. Ti ćeš me izliječiti i vratiti mi život,
17Behold, for peace I had great bitterness: but thou hast in love to my soul delivered it from the pit of corruption: for thou hast cast all my sins behind thy back.
17bolest će mi se pretvorit' u zdravlje. Ti si spasio dušu moju od jame uništenja, za leđa si bacio sve moje grijehe.
18For the grave cannot praise thee, death can not celebrate thee: they that go down into the pit cannot hope for thy truth.
18Jer Podzemlje ne slavi te, ne hvali te Smrt; oni koji padnu u rupu u tvoju se vjernost više ne uzdaju.
19The living, the living, he shall praise thee, as I do this day: the father to the children shall make known thy truth.
19Živi, živi, jedino on te slavi kao ja danas. Otac naučava sinovima tvoju vjernost.
20The LORD was ready to save me: therefore we will sing my songs to the stringed instruments all the days of our life in the house of the LORD.
20U pomoć mi, Jahve priteci, i mi ćemo pjevati uz harfe sve dane svojega života pred Hramom Jahvinim."
21For Isaiah had said, Let them take a lump of figs, and lay it for a plaister upon the boil, and he shall recover.
21Izaija naloži: "Donesite oblog od smokava, privijte mu ga na čir i on će ozdraviti."
22Hezekiah also had said, What is the sign that I shall go up to the house of the LORD?
22Ezekija upita: "Po kojem ću znaku prepoznati da ću uzići u Dom Jahvin?"
